Nuxt.js项目部署 采用nuxt.js开发,一般都是为了实现SSR。让搜索引擎更好的抓取网页内容。 nuxt.js官方为我们提供了两种部署的方式,一种是静态资源部署,一种是ssr形式部署。 本文章总结ssr形式的部署完整流程 失败的尝试 在项目搭建好以后,狗尾草按很多网友 ...
nuxt.js的项目由于是服务端渲染,通过js动态调整不同尺寸设备的根字体这种rem方案存在一种缺陷。由于设置字体的代码不能做服务端渲染,导致服务端返回的代码一开始没有相应的跟字体,直到与前端代码进行合并根字体改变,这就造成我们的应用初始状态会根据两种根字体改变尺寸,体验很不好。 于是采用服务端可以渲染的css解决方案。 vw postcss pxtorem 或者 vw sass 自己实现px r ...
2018-11-14 21:45 0 3182 推荐指数:
Nuxt.js项目部署 采用nuxt.js开发,一般都是为了实现SSR。让搜索引擎更好的抓取网页内容。 nuxt.js官方为我们提供了两种部署的方式,一种是静态资源部署,一种是ssr形式部署。 本文章总结ssr形式的部署完整流程 失败的尝试 在项目搭建好以后,狗尾草按很多网友 ...
现在我们的项目大多数都是spa(单页面应用),感觉单页面应用比之前的模板渲染要好很多,首先单页面应用是前后端分离,架构清晰,前端负责交互逻辑,后端负责数据,前后端单独开发,独立测试。 但是, ...
nuxt.js简单来说是Vue.js的通用框架,最常用的就是SSR(服务端渲染),nuxt.js这个框架,用Vue开发多页面应用,并在服务端完成渲染,可以直接用命令把我们制作的vue项目生成为静态的html。 那么首先要知道什么是客户端渲染与服务端渲染 什么是服务端渲染? 后端先调用数据库 ...
1、yarn run build, 生成.nuxt文件夹 2、项目中配置了跨域和静态资源文件,则把.nuxt、package.json、nuxt.config.js、static四个文件夹打包上传到服务器 假设打包的文件是build.zip 则使用scp build.zip ...
安装 Nuxt.js 十分简单易用。一个简单的项目只需将 nuxt 添加为依赖组件即可。 运行 create-nuxt-app 为了快速入门,Nuxt.js 团队创建了脚手架工具 create-nuxt-app。 确保安装了 npx(npx 在 NPM 版本 ...
在开发nuxt项目的时候,我们难免会使用到document来获取dom元素。如果直接在文件中使用就会报错。这是因为document是浏览器端的东西服务端并没有。 解决方法: 我们只需要在使用的地方通过process.browser/process.server来判断 如下: ...
一、创建项目 1、使用如下命令生成项目 2、进入到项目根目录下,使用npm install 安装依赖 3、npm run dev 在开发环境下运行项目 二、修改项目的host 和 ...
组件并没有默认集成,需要自己安装后才可以使用 1.nuxt.config.js ...